You can gently remove the dried poop from the rabbit's bum using a warm, damp cloth. If the poop is stuck, you may need to trim the fur around the area carefully. Make sure to monitor the rabbit's litter box habits and diet to prevent future issues. If the problem persists or if the rabbit appears uncomfortable, consult a veterinarian.
